Senator Wants Wireless Companies To Do More To Disable Stolen Phones

By Chris Morran August 22, 2011

In an effort to discourage cell phone theft and fraud, Senator Chuck Schumer of New York has asked wireless companies to do more than disabling a stolen phone’s SIM card. He wants the whole phone bricked so it can never be used again. [More]
